Commit 2558cb8dd4 ("linux-aio: increasing MAX_EVENTS to a larger hardcoded value") changed MAX_EVENTS from 128 to 1024, to increase the number of in-flight requests. But this change also increased the potential maximum batch to 1024 elements. The problem is noticeable when we have a lot of requests in flight and multiple queues attached to the same AIO context. In this case we potentially create very large batches. Instead, when we have a single queue, the batch is limited because when the queue is unplugged, there is a call to io_submit(2). In practice, io_submit(2) was called only when there are no more queues plugged in or when we fill the AIO queue (MAX_EVENTS = 1024). I run some benchmarks to choose 32 as default batch value for Linux AIO.
